PURPOSE:To obtain the oxide magnetic material such as an Mn-Zn ferrite sintered body and the like having excellent insulating property in the specific high frequency range or higher range. CONSTITUTION:An organic high molecular film, which is grown on the surface of an Mn-Zn sintered body by the plasma polymerization reaction of an organic substance, can be formed on the surface of the sintered body through the intermediary of an intermediate layer consisting of a functional group which can be interacted chemically and physically. This magnetic material is formed as follows: after a film has been formed on the surface sintered body by plasma polymerization reaction through of the sintered body while a glow discharge is being conducted under the presence of organic substance vapor, the film is heat treated at the thermal decomposition temperature of an organic substance or lower. Also, a pretreatment process, with which an intermediate film is formed by heat-drying after dipping the sintered body into the solution having a functional group which chemically or physically interacts with organic vapor before a film is formed, may be used. |
